Benefits Of Dental Implants Compared To Other Tooth Replacement Options
Dental implants stand out among tooth replacement options for several compelling reasons. Unlike dentures, which can slip or cause discomfort, implants are securely anchored in the jawbone. This stability allows you to enjoy your favorite foods without worry.
Bridges are another alternative, but they require altering adjacent teeth. Implants eliminate this need, preserving the natural structure of surrounding teeth while providing a standalone solution.
Durability is also a significant advantage. With proper care, dental implants can last a lifetime—far exceeding the lifespan of traditional options like dentures and bridges that may need regular replacements.
Moreover, dental implants promote jawbone health by preventing bone loss over time. This not only maintains facial structure but also contributes to overall oral well-being in ways other methods cannot match.
The Long-term Costs Of Dental Implants Versus Other Options
When considering tooth replacement, the long-term costs are crucial. Dental implants may seem more expensive upfront than options like dentures or bridges, but their longevity can make them a wise financial choice.
Implants have an impressive lifespan, often lasting 10 to 15 years or even longer with proper care. In contrast, dentures typically need replacing every 5 to 7 years, and bridges require periodic adjustments or replacements.
The maintenance for dental implants is similar to that of natural teeth—regular brushing, flossing, and dental check-ups. This means fewer unexpected expenses down the road compared to other methods that might incur additional costs over time due to repairs or replacements.
Investing in dental implants not only enhances your smile but also reduces future financial burdens associated with repeated treatments from alternative options.
How Dental Implants Can Improve Oral Health And Overall Well-being
Dental implants play a crucial role in enhancing oral health. They provide stable support for replacement teeth, preventing bone loss that often occurs after tooth extraction. This preservation of jawbone integrity is essential for maintaining facial structure and preventing premature aging.
Moreover, dental implants improve functionality. With secure replacements, patients can enjoy their favorite foods without discomfort or worry about slipping dentures. Better nutrition leads to improved overall well-being.
Psychologically, the boost in self-esteem from restored smiles cannot be overlooked. Confidence in one's appearance fosters social interactions and reduces anxiety in public settings.

Factors To Consider When Deciding If Dental Implants Are The Right Choice For You
When contemplating dental implants, several factors come into play. Your oral health is paramount. Healthy gums and adequate bone density are essential for the success of implants. If you have periodontal disease or significant bone loss, these issues must be addressed first.
Next, consider your personal lifestyle and habits. Smoking can hinder healing and affect implant longevity. Assess whether you're ready to commit to post-operative care as well; maintaining proper hygiene is critical for sustaining your investment.
Financial considerations also matter significantly. Dental implants often require a larger upfront cost compared to dentures or bridges, but may save money in the long run due to their durability.
